Freshwater Pearl: Freshwater pearls are treasured for their soft luster and organic beauty. Cultivated in freshwater lakes and rivers, each pearl displays subtle variations in shape and tone, making every piece uniquely its own. Pearls have long been associated with intuition, emotional balance, and feminine energy. As delicate organic gems, they require gentle handling to preserve their nacre and natural glow.
Shell: Natural shell is valued for its luminous, iridescent surface and organic variation. Each carved petal reflects light differently, lending depth and individuality to the design. As a natural material, shell should be handled with care to prevent scratches, impact damage, or loss of luster.
Daily Care & Cleaning
After each wear, gently wipe the pin with a soft, dry microfiber or jewelry cloth to remove oils and residue from the metal, shell, and pearls.
Wear & Storage Tips:
- Pin on after applying perfume, hairspray, or lotion to prevent chemical exposure
- Remove before heavy activity or layering garments to avoid snagging
- Store in a soft pouch or lined jewelry box, separate from other pieces to prevent scratching
For Occasional Deeper Cleaning:
- Lightly dampen a soft cloth with clean water only (no soap)
- Gently wipe shell petals and pearl surfaces
- Pat dry and allow to air dry completely before storing
What to Avoid:
- Harsh chemicals, detergents, vinegar, or ammonia
- Ultrasonic or steam cleaners
- Abrasive cloths or brushes
- Prolonged moisture, pressure, or direct heat exposure
